The town's largest theatre is the Assembly Hall in Crescent Road, which has a capacity of 1020. Nearby, in Church Road, is the Trinity Arts Centre which is a converted church. The Forum is a 250-capacity live music venue in the town, run by Jason Dormon, where many bands have played their early concerts on their way to success. Unfest has been an annual free music festival which took place in May. Tunbridge Wells held its first TEDxRoyalTunbridgeWells on 6 June 2015.
